Output dd9c3d61b8b4c22003b5fd05851f3d13efb24af1424e7ecb0063c19e0fed42fc:0

value
86455670
script pubkey
OP_0 OP_PUSHBYTES_20 db896a5f3501fa611184d3db94ad4e97418ea049
address
bc1qmwyk5he4q8axzyvy60deft2wjaqcagzfefs57a
transaction
dd9c3d61b8b4c22003b5fd05851f3d13efb24af1424e7ecb0063c19e0fed42fc
spent
true